			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<div class="float"><img src="http://wisecupdesign.com/wp-content/uploads/2008/02/wisecup_wiki.gif" alt="Wisecup Wiki"/></div>
<p>I&#8217;ve recently discovered the beauty of the <acronym title="Getting Things Done">GTD</acronym> system and am in the process of integrating <a href="http://shared.snapgrid.com/index.html">GTDTiddlyWiki</a> into my life to organize all aspects of my life.  There are a number of resources regarding the <acronym title="Getting Things Done">GTD</acronym> mindest; I am partial to <a href="http://www.43folders.com/topics/getting-things-done">43 folders</a>. There are definitely a number of benefits to using this mindset to organize things, but it seems like a lot to adhere to.  I am always interested consolidating and this looks like a great way.  The real question is whether or not I will stick to this plan.</p>
<p>I especially love the feature of printing directly to 3&#215;5 cards, aka the <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Hipster_PDA">HipsterPDA</a>. That and the fact the Wiki is contained in one file that can go anywhere makes me think I may be able to make this one stick. Has anybody had experience with the <acronym title="Getting Things Done">GTD</acronym> system or any other resources for organizing the many areas of one&#8217;s life easily?</p><img src="http://feeds.feedburner.com/~r/WisecupDesign/~4/lF78rl7jUFA" height="1" width="1"/>]]></content:encoded>
